WebOct 28, 2024 · During welding, the arc should be directed as to penetrate the Robvon backing ring and inner edges of the pipe or fitting. The molten metal should penetrate into the Robvon Backing Ring approximately forty to fifty percent of the cross-sectional dimension thereby forming an integral welded joint.

WebFeb 13, 2002 · Water-cooled copper backup bars (or massive metal bars) may also be used as heat sinks to chill the welds. These bars are grooved, with the groove located directly below (or above) the weld joint. About 10 cfh of inert gas flow per linear foot of groove is required for adequate shielding.
